Driving ban for Coleraine woman

A COLERAINE woman who had no insurance has been banned from driving.

Louise Margaret Anne Anderson (26) of Millburn Road, was also charged with driving with no ‘L’ plates.

The charges related to an incident in Portrush on November 16, 2006.

Police stopped Anderson driving a Vauxhall Corsa in Causeway Street.

She was unable to produce an insurance certificate for the vehicle and elected to do so within seven days.

Police later called at Anderson’s home after she failed to report to the police station. She admitted to officers that she only had a provisional driving licence.

A solicitor for Anderson told the court that his client had since passed her test and that she had the necessary documents for her car.

District Judge Richard Wilson fined Anderson 250 and banned her from driving for three months. He also fined her 50 for not displaying ‘L’ plates.
